2026 IEEE Systems, Man, and Cybernetics Society (SMCS) Open-Source Search and Rescue (SAR) Competition

We are pleased to announce the 2026 IEEE Systems, Man, and Cybernetics Society (SMCS) Open-Source Search and Rescue (SAR) Competition, organised by the IEEE SMCS and Swinburne University of Technology. We invite undergraduate and postgraduate students, and early-career researchers worldwide to participate.
Competition Overview
This two-phase challenge advances innovation in autonomous multi-robot coordination, AI-driven perception, and real-world search and rescue robotics.

Phase 1 — Multi-UGV Search and Rescue Simulation
Teams develop autonomous agents to control a fleet of uncrewed ground vehicles (UGVs) in a Webots-based simulation environment. Agents must analyse pre-recorded flyover footage of a disaster scene, plan mission execution, and deploy a UGV fleet to explore the environment and locate victims.
Phase 2 — Real-World Disaster Mission (30 November – 2 December 2026, Melbourne, Australia)
Finalist teams deploy a physical fleet of UGVs in a mock disaster scene featuring hazards, obstacles, and victim localisation tasks, followed by a technical presentation.

Eligibility
Teams of 2–4 students (undergraduates and postgraduates equally welcome), plus one staff advisor (faculty member, research fellow, or postdoc).
